在哪里可以找到用于简单连接的HBase配置设置

在哪里可以找到用于简单连接的HBase配置设置,hbase,apache-zookeeper,Hbase,Apache Zookeeper,我正在尝试使用haredb连接到HBase,但我无法找到应该键入什么来连接设置 我有最简单的虚拟安装,只有./bin/start-hbase.sh 我试过127.0.0.1:2181 我试过127.0.1.1:2181(我在Ubuntu上) 我尝试了localhost:2181 fs.default.name为空或http://localhost:9000 mapred.job.tracker为空或http://localhost:9001 你知道在配置中我需要的主机和端口在哪里吗?你应该查看h

我正在尝试使用haredb连接到HBase,但我无法找到应该键入什么来连接设置

我有最简单的虚拟安装,只有./bin/start-hbase.sh

我试过127.0.0.1:2181 我试过127.0.1.1:2181(我在Ubuntu上) 我尝试了
localhost
:2181

fs.default.name为空或
http://localhost:9000
mapred.job.tracker为空或
http://localhost:9001


你知道在配置中我需要的主机和端口在哪里吗?

你应该查看hbase-site.xml,看看你为zookeeper配置了哪个端口和ip。
还要确保zookeeper已启动并正在运行,否则您的hbase将关闭

请将您的hbase-site.xml文件发布到安装路径的conf文件夹下。你的问题可能有很多原因。此外,您还应该在/etc/hosts文件夹中注释包含127.0.1.1的行。注释127.0.1.1有帮助,它不在hbase-site.xml中。它确实有一个zookeeper,但它与hbase主机运行在同一JVM上。请参阅第2.2.1节